Why Should You Take This IICRC Applied Microbial Remediation Technician (AMRT) Course?

The IICRC Applied Microbial Remediation Technician (AMRT) course covers mold and sewage remediation techniques to individuals engaged in property management, property restoration, IEQ (Indoor Environmental Quality) investigations or other related professions.

Emphasis will be placed on teaching mold and sewage remediation techniques to individuals who will perform these procedures in the field. Course graduates will be adequately equipped to perform remediation services while protecting the health and safety of workers and occupants.

 

Topics To Be Covered Include:

  • Applied Microbial Remediation Technician (AMRT) regulations
  • Mold and Sewer Remediation Techniques
  • Indoor Environmental Quality Issues
  • Property Restoration and Management
  • Containment Types and Set-Ups
  • Pressure Differentials
  • Demolition and Cleaning Procedures
  • Personal Protective Equipment

 

Class Prerequisite IICRC Water Damage Restoration (WRT) training must be completed prior to attending AMRT - bring your IICRC card for verification. If you have not received your card from IICRC yet, please bring your training certificate.

 

IICRC Exam Fees:  The AMRT certification exam fee is $150; retests will be $80. These fees are in addition to the course registration fee and are paid directly to IICRC online prior to course start date. Please use this link to register for the exam: https://iicrc.org/livestreamexamregistration

Continuing Education:  The IICRC continuing education program seeks to encourage registrants to actively participate in their industry through conventions, workshops and specialized training with continuing education and by sharing knowledge with others in the industry. IICRC-certified cleaning and restoration technicians face many changes in their field and require 14.0 CE credit hours every four years. Failure to meet continuing education credit requirements will result in suspension of that particular status until the requirement is met and all current course requirements are met.
